Editor:

Congratulations to the Bow Valley Regional Transit Services Commission and to the councils of both Canmore and Banff for extending Roam to Canmore.

A commuter system between Banff and Canmore has been talked about for at least 12 years – it’s great that it has finally come to be.

Roam has the potential of removing hundreds of vehicles driving between Banff and Canmore each day which would reduce CO2 and other air emissions.

One could argue that for $6 one-way (adult), it’s cheaper and more convenient to drive. However, keep in mind that driving your own car: is likely not cheaper after you add in maintenance/insurance; isn’t always convenient if you have to make sure your car is plugged in or if you have to scrape windows each morning or if you have to scramble for a car pool; is a lot less relaxing than letting someone else drive, especially in winter; and has a much larger carbon footprint than jumping on-board one of those new, sleek biodiesel buses.

So, let’s all get on board this environmental way to travel and support Roam.

Paul R. Adams, President

Bow Valley Clean Air Society
